Two-hundred guinea pigs, weighing approximately 500 grams each, were placed in 8 groups, 4 of which received 20 g/kg/day of partially purified aflatoxin for 7 days, followed by a 7 day recovery period. Paired groups then received 0,20,35 or 50 g/kg/day of partially purified aflatoxin for 21 days. Animals were sacrificed periodically from all groups and blood was drawn for chemical and immunologic analysis. Weight gains were recorded and histopathologic studies were done on all animals. Pretreatment did not protect guinea pigs from a second exposure, and in fact enhanced mortality and liver toxicity as determined by histopathology. Serum chemistries and immunologic parameters of guinea pigs dosed twice were less conclusive, as neither high nor low doses differed from guinea pigs treated once. Glycocholic acid concentrations were more sensitive than traditional enzymes (aspartate and alanine amino transferase, alkaline phosphatase) for indicating hepatotoxicity.  相似文献

A cohort of 3769 male anaesthetists resident in the United Kingdom between 1957 and 1983 was followed up for a total of 51,431 person years of observation. All subjects were fellows of the Faculty of Anaesthetists and held full registration with the General Medical Council. With all men in social class I being taken as the standard, the standardised mortality ratio among anaesthetists for all causes of death was 68 (95% confidence interval 59 to 77) and the standardised mortality ratio for all cancers was 50 (95% confidence interval 36 to 67). There was no significant excess mortality from lymphomas or leukaemias, but 16 of the 221 deaths in anaesthetists were due to suicide, giving a standardised mortality ratio of 202 (95% confidence interval 115 to 328). When anaesthetists were compared with all doctors the standardised mortality ratio for suicide was only 114, a nonsignificant excess. These findings confirm that the risk of suicide among anaesthetists is twice as high as among other men in social class I but suggest that the risk does not differ significantly from that among doctors as a whole. There was no evidence of a significant excess risk of cancer, and, in particular, the small excess of cancer of the pancreas reported previously could not be confirmed.  相似文献

Turkey acrosin. I. Isolation, purification, and partial characterization   总被引:1,自引:0,他引:1  
Acrosin was extracted from turkey spermatozoa by use of urea together with sonication and freezing, and purified approximately 18-fold by sequential use of chromatofocusing and affinity chromatography. The use of chromatofocusing for the initial purification step proved to be superior to preparative isoelectric focusing. Similar to acrosin from many mammalian species, turkey acrosin was found to be a glycoprotein possessing characteristics of serine proteases. Polyacrylamide gel electrophoresis (PAGE) of the enzyme indicated the presence of two isozymes. Sodium-dodecyl sulfate PAGE under reducing conditions revealed three subunits with approximate molecular weights of 11,700, 13,900, and 15,900.  相似文献

Cell motility measurements with an automated microscope system   总被引:2,自引:0,他引:2  
The motility of 3T3 cells has been studied using a newly developed automated microscope system which is capable of recognizing live unstained cells growing in tissue culture. A large number of individual cells can be rapidly identified and characterized and their precise positions recorded. All cells can be revisited automatically every few minutes, and the new cell positions can be determined. Quantitative data from up to 1 000 cells can then be obtained, and cell movement parameters like cell speed, distance travelled, direction of movement, etc., can be measured for individual cells and for the whole cell population. In addition, for any number of chosen cells, high-resolution digitized images can be taken for further morphological studies, including acquisition of images of individual cells.  相似文献

Sucrose was used as a fuel in a thionine-mediated microbial fuel cell containingProteus vulgaris serving as the biocatalyst in the anode compartment. The measured yields show that under suitable conditions the substrate may be oxidised quantitatively to electricity and carbon dioxide.  相似文献

When acetate-adapted cultures of Chlorella fusca were transferred to nitrogen-free medium containing glucose, isocitrate lyase activity was lost over a period of about 25 h. Using a combination of in vivo isotope labelling and immunoprecipitation with anti-isocitrate lyase IgG it was shown that: 1. The onset of loss of enzyme activity preceeded the complete cessation of enzyme synthesis. 2. Disappearance of isocitrate lyase activity was accompanied by loss of enzyme protein, without accumulation of antigenic protein distinguishable from the normal subunit polypeptide of the enzyme, as judged by SDS gel electrophoresis of immunoprecipitated samples from supernatant cell-free extracts. 3. SDS gel electrophoresis of immunoprecipitated isocitrate lyase revealed the presence of antigenic protein bands of Mr about twice that of the normal subunit polypeptide, but the appearance of these apparent dimer forms did not obviously correlate with enzyme degradation. 4. Isoelectric focusing of immunoprecipitated isocitrate lyase showed that the enzyme became progressively more oxidised during the period of its degradation in vivo. 5. By titrating crude broken cell suspensions with anti-isocitrate lyase antibody, preliminary evidence was obtained for transfer of the enzyme from the soluble fraction to an insoluble form as part of the process of disappearance.  相似文献

Abstract— Young mice treated with hydrocortisone (50 mg/kg) subcutaneously for 10 days showed a doubling of brain glucose. Brain phospho-creatine, glucose-6-phosphate, and ATP increased slightly. Brain glycogen and lactate were unchanged. Total energy reserve of the brain was 23 per cent higher than the control value. Liver glycogen was increased 47 per cent; liver and blood glucose levels were 11 per cent lower than in control animals. Since the animals showed no evidence of sedation, these findings suggest a facilitated transport of glucose from blood into the brain under the influence of hydrocortisone. Other possible explanations include an inhibition of the hexose monophosphate shunt and a proportionate decrease in both the oxidative and glycolytic pathways of the brain, but it was concluded that these explanations are less likely.  相似文献

Recent studies of mitochondrial DNA (mtDNA) variation in mammals and Drosophila have shown an excess of amino acid variation within species (replacement polymorphism) relative to the number of silent and replacement differences fixed between species. To examine further this pattern of nonneutral mtDNA evolution, we present sequence data for the ND3 and ND5 genes from 59 lines of Drosophila melanogaster and 29 lines of D. simulans. Of interest are the frequency spectra of silent and replacement polymorphisms, and potential variation among genes and taxa in the departures from neutral expectations. The Drosophila ND3 and ND5 data show no significant excess of replacement polymorphism using the McDonald-Kreitman test. These data are in contrast to significant departures from neutrality for the ND3 gene in mammals and other genes in Drosophila mtDNA (cytochrome b and ATPase 6). Pooled across genes, however, both Drosophila and human mtDNA show very significant excesses of amino acid polymorphism. Silent polymorphisms at ND5 show a significantly higher variance in frequency than replacement polymorphisms, and the latter show a significant skew toward low frequencies (Tajima's D = -1.954). These patterns are interpreted in light of the nearly neutral theory where mildly deleterious amino acid haplotypes are observed as ephemeral variants within species but do not contribute to divergence. The patterns of polymorphism and divergence at charge-altering amino acid sites are presented for the Drosophila ND5 gene to examine the evolution of functionally distinct mutations. Excess charge-altering polymorphism is observed at the carboxyl terminal and excess charge-altering divergence is detected at the amino terminal. While the mildly deleterious model fits as a net effect in the evolution of nonrecombining mitochondrial genomes, these data suggest that opposing evolutionary pressures may act on different regions of mitochondrial genes and genomes.   相似文献
